The flexibility of Deakin University’s Bachelor of Biomedical Science gives students the freedom to pursue a rewarding career in health, medicine or science. Students will build their fundamental knowledge of human biology and health and focus on one of six specializations:
- environmental health
- infection and immunity
- medical biotechnology
- medical genomics
- molecular life sciences
- pharmaceutical science
Students chosen specialization, along with three elective units and work placement experiences, enables them to tailor their degree to their unique passions and career aspirations., students will learn more about the biomedical science topics that matter to them, get more out of their qualification and enhance their employability once they graduate.
